Butterfly Needles Market is Estimated to Witness Robust Growth Owing to Rising Prevalence of Chronic Diseases

Butterfly needles, also known as soft, flexible winged cannulas, are one of the most popular types of needles used for intravenous (IV) access. These needles are made of soft flexible plastic parts and contain an integrated winged hub for secure placement and stabilization. They are widely used for blood withdrawal and IV line access in patients with difficult venous access, including pediatric and geriatric patients. Butterfly needles can help obtain blood samples with minimal pain, bruising and discomfort, and are suited for elderly patients with fragile skin.

SWOT Analysis

Strength: Butterfly needles have ergonomic designs that make phlebotomy procedures easier and less painful for patients. Their winged designs help secure veins and reduce the likelihood of punctured veins or collapsed veins. Safety designs prevent accidental needle sticks, reducing risks to healthcare workers.

Weakness: Butterfly needles require more precise insertion than standard needles due to their small gauge. They also have a higher risk of bending or breaking if improperly inserted. Additional training may be required for healthcare workers less experienced with their use.

Opportunity: Growth of the healthcare industry worldwide is driving increased demand for blood sampling and IV procedures. Widespread awareness campaigns are helping reduce fear and reluctance around phlebotomy, increasing patient volumes. New design innovations could further enhance safety, ease of use, and comfort.

Threats: Pricing pressure from private and public insurers aims to control healthcare costs. Alternative blood collection methods may gain acceptance. Improved standard needle safety features narrow the performance advantages of butterfly needles.
